Every pen we sell goes onto the bench first. We check the tines under a loupe, smooth anything that catches on the upstroke, and write half a page with it to be sure the ink starts on the first line and not the third. It takes about ten minutes a pen and it is the reason people drive in from Somerset West rather than ordering one from overseas and hoping.
